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
425227 906532637 8181217903
6830 5623023 2857466
6830 5623023 2857466
417284595 4655790 79623606
All about undefined
Interested in learning more?
6830 5623023 2857466
417284595 4655790 79623606
See more
22017 76422317 66227
842799388 15 89 4403718123
See more
7432 50076013539
01903695459 6703 29
See more